Defining Appliances: More Than Just Gadgets

At its core, an appliance is a device or piece of equipment designed to perform a specific function, typically within a household or commercial setting. The term “appliance” encompasses a wide range of devices, from small kitchen tools to large, complex machines. But what truly distinguishes an appliance from other types of equipment? It’s the specialized nature of its function and its integration into our daily lives.

The evolution of appliances is a fascinating journey. Early appliances were often manually operated or powered by simple mechanisms. The advent of electricity in the late 19th and early 20th centuries sparked a revolution, leading to the development of electric appliances that were more efficient, convenient, and accessible. This transformation fundamentally changed household chores and freed up time for other pursuits. Today, appliances continue to evolve, incorporating advanced technologies like smart features and energy-efficient designs.

Categorizing Appliances: A Broad Spectrum

Appliances can be broadly categorized based on their primary function and size:

* **Major Appliances (White Goods):** These are large, essential appliances that typically form a permanent part of a home. Examples include refrigerators, ovens, washing machines, dryers, and dishwashers.
* **Small Appliances (Brown Goods):** These are smaller, portable appliances that perform specific tasks, often in the kitchen or for personal care. Examples include toasters, blenders, coffee makers, hair dryers, and vacuum cleaners.
* **Consumer Electronics:** Although not always categorized as appliances, devices like televisions, sound systems, and gaming consoles are increasingly integrated into smart home systems and share similar technological advancements.

Understanding these categories helps to appreciate the diverse range of appliances and their individual contributions to our daily lives.

Energy Efficiency and Sustainability

As awareness of environmental issues grows, energy efficiency has become a critical consideration in appliance design and manufacturing. Modern appliances are often equipped with features that reduce energy consumption, such as energy-saving modes, smart sensors, and improved insulation. Energy Star ratings provide consumers with a reliable way to identify appliances that meet specific energy-efficiency standards.

Sustainability is another key focus, with manufacturers exploring the use of eco-friendly materials and manufacturing processes. Recycling programs for old appliances are also becoming more prevalent, helping to reduce waste and conserve resources.

Insightful Q&A Section

Here are 10 insightful questions and answers about appliances:

1. **What are the key differences between induction and electric cooktops?**
* Induction cooktops use electromagnetic energy to directly heat the cookware, resulting in faster heating, more precise temperature control, and greater energy efficiency. Electric cooktops use resistive heating elements to heat the surface, which then heats the cookware. Induction cooktops are generally safer and easier to clean, but require compatible cookware.

2. **How can I improve the energy efficiency of my refrigerator?**
* Ensure the refrigerator door seals are tight, clean the condenser coils regularly, avoid overfilling the refrigerator, and set the temperature to the optimal level (around 37-40°F). Also, consider replacing an older, less efficient refrigerator with a newer, Energy Star-certified model.

3. **What are the benefits of a smart dishwasher?**
* Smart dishwashers offer features like remote control, cycle monitoring, and automatic detergent dispensing. They can also provide energy and water usage reports, helping you optimize your resource consumption. Some models can even detect leaks and alert you to potential problems.

4. **How often should I clean my washing machine?**
* It’s recommended to clean your washing machine at least once a month to prevent the buildup of mold, mildew, and detergent residue. Use a washing machine cleaner or a mixture of vinegar and baking soda to thoroughly clean the drum, dispensers, and seals.

5. **What are the signs that my oven needs to be repaired?**
* Signs that your oven needs repair include uneven heating, failure to reach the set temperature, unusual noises, and error codes. If you notice any of these issues, it’s best to contact a qualified appliance repair technician.

6. **How can I extend the lifespan of my appliances?**
* Regular maintenance, proper usage, and timely repairs are key to extending the lifespan of your appliances.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for cleaning and maintenance, avoid overloading appliances, and address any issues promptly.

7. **What are the advantages of a front-load washing machine over a top-load washing machine?**
* Front-load washing machines are generally more energy-efficient, use less water, and are gentler on clothes than top-load washing machines. They also offer better cleaning performance and can handle larger loads. However, they typically cost more and may require more maintenance.

8. **How do I choose the right size refrigerator for my household?**
* Consider the number of people in your household, your food storage needs, and the available space in your kitchen. A general guideline is to have at least 4-6 cubic feet of refrigerator space per person.

9. **What are the benefits of using a smart thermostat?**
* Smart thermostats allow you to control your home’s temperature remotely, create custom schedules, and receive energy usage reports. They can also learn your preferences and adjust the temperature automatically, saving you energy and money.

10. **How can I safely dispose of old appliances?**
* Contact your local municipality or waste management company to inquire about appliance recycling programs. Many retailers also offer appliance recycling services when you purchase a new appliance. Avoid disposing of appliances in landfills, as they contain hazardous materials that can harm the environment.
